Overall I would say that you did a good job. I can tell that you put alot of work into it. The only critcism I have which is constructive, keep in mind, is that there seems to be no solid structure in the song. For example: the form comonly used in contemporary music A B A C A D A B A. which follows the intro to break to the main theme. Next, back to break and then to your recapitulation or recap of the first melody in your intro. Finally you can build up to your big fine' (ending).
Your mastering and mixing of the sounds were fucking awesome. No cliping of the sound at all and it wasn't so low that I had to turn up my volume above normal. Some of the sounds that you used when you modulated a few times in the song were cool as shit too. I would definetly listen to it when it's time to chill out. Chris
